Understanding the Mitsubishi TD04L Turbo Kit
The Mitsubishi TD04L is a compact turbocharger that is widely used in various applications, including the Subaru WRX and Mitsubishi Lancer Evolution. It is known for its quick spool time and ability to produce a substantial amount of power for smaller engines. However, when using budget turbo kits, there are several common issues that users may encounter.

1. Boost Leaks
Boost leaks occur when there are openings in the intake or boost piping that allow air to escape. This can result in lower performance and can make tuning difficult. To fix boost leaks:
- Inspect all hoses and connections for cracks or loose fittings.
- Use high-quality silicone hoses that can withstand higher pressures.
- Consider using a boost leak tester to identify leaks in the system.
2. Inadequate Fuel Supply
As you increase the boost, you also need to increase the fuel supply. Budget turbo kits may not include the necessary fuel injectors or upgraded fuel pumps. To address this issue:
- Upgrade to larger fuel injectors that can handle the increased fuel demand.
- Install a high-flow fuel pump to ensure adequate fuel delivery.
- Consider using a fuel pressure regulator to maintain consistent fuel pressure.
3. Heat Management
Turbochargers can generate significant heat, which can lead to engine knock and damage if not managed properly. To improve heat management:
- Install a larger intercooler to help reduce intake temperatures.
- Use heat wrap on turbo piping to reduce heat transfer.
- Consider adding an oil cooler to maintain optimal oil temperatures.
4. Oil Supply Problems
Insufficient oil supply can lead to turbo failure. It is crucial to ensure that the oil lines are correctly installed and that there is adequate oil flow to the turbo. To prevent oil supply issues:
- Check for kinks or blockages in the oil lines.
- Use high-quality oil lines that can withstand high temperatures and pressures.
- Regularly check oil levels and quality to ensure proper lubrication.
5. ECU Tuning
Many budget turbo kits do not include proper ECU tuning solutions, which can lead to performance issues and potential engine damage. To ensure proper tuning:
- Invest in a good quality ECU tuning solution that can accommodate your turbo setup.
- Consider a dyno tune to optimize performance and ensure safe air-fuel ratios.
- Regularly monitor performance and make adjustments as necessary.
